Compact disposable vapes house lightweight batteries with a limited capability of 300-500 puffs before draining entirely. Space limitations and a focus on compactness contribute to this modest battery capacity, unlike the much larger and long-lasting batteries found in reusable vape pens and box mods. Once the battery depletes, the disposable vape reaches the end of its lifecycle.

Similarly, disposable vapes contain a fixed e-liquid volume, typically around 0.7-2ml, in a non-refillable cartridge or pod. Once you’ve vaped through this set volume, there’s no method to replenish the juice, rendering the device spent. This portability-focused design restricts e-liquid storage compared to refillable tank systems.

Disposable vapes require relatively high power levels to generate satisfying vapor and throat hits within the constraints of battery size and e-liquid capacity. This high power output swiftly vaporizes juice, offering an enjoyable vaping experience. However, it strains the battery and accelerates e-liquid consumption, reducing the device’s overall lifespan.

The frequency and intensity of disposable vape usage significantly impact its longevity. Heavy, prolonged puffs deplete the battery and e-liquid much faster than shorter, intermittent draws. Conservative and occasional use prolongs the disposable vape’s lifespan, whereas frequent and indulgent vaping sessions swiftly exhaust the device.

In essence, the combination of limited battery and e-liquid capacities, alongside high power demands, contributes to the inherently short lifespan of disposable vapes. However, personal puffing habits also play a pivotal role. Understanding these technical factors offers insights into optimizing each device’s utility.

Here are seven tips to cautiously use and maintain disposable vapes, maximizing their battery life and e-liquid capacity.

Prevent exposing disposable vapes to excessive heat, as it thins out e-liquid unnecessarily and degrades battery cells. Allow the vape to cool down between sessions to provide the battery with necessary rest.

Resist prolonged puffs that rapidly deplete e-liquid and strain the battery. Stick to shorter, conservative draws, giving the coil time to vaporize each inhale without overworking the battery.

Limiting vape sessions slows down the depletion rate. Avoid habitual vaping and indulge only when necessary to conserve the device.

Choose e-liquid flavors that don’t quickly gunk up coils. Smooth tobacco or menthol flavors prolong coil life, ensuring more draws per vape.

Regularly wipe USB charging contacts and cartridge threads to remove any e-liquid residue buildup, ensuring efficient power flow to the battery.

Maintain disposable vapes at room temperature, away from heat, sunlight, or humidity, preserving battery charge and e-liquid integrity.

Turn on the vape only when in use and power it off immediately after. Avoid unnecessary power cycling to prevent unnecessary battery drainage.

These measures ensure a longer lifespan for your disposable vape, maximizing its utility and performance.
